Take a step toward your fitness goals while enjoying the ponds and wetlands of Blue Creek Metropark. The focus of these hikes will be exercise, but we'll make occasional nature stops.
REGISTER: ohmetroparkstoledoweb.myvscloud.com/webtrac/web/search.html?module=PST&fmid=53848619
This program is dog friendly for friendly dogs. All dogs must stay on trail and on a 6ft leash for the duration of the program. Participating dogs must be licensed, vaccinated, spayed/neutered and four months of age or older. No more than 2 dogs per person. If any dog is being disruptive or aggressive they will be asked to separate from the group.
This program runs rain or shine, dress for the weather and bring a filled reusable water bottle.
